Cardiff care home Residents enjoy outing to Roath ParkResidents at Quarry Hall care home in Cardiff enjoyed a visit to Roath Park for a fun-filled afternoon. 

Everyone wrapped up warm as they embarked on a trip to the park for some fresh winter air. 

After taking in the beautiful scenery during a walk around the park, Residents enjoyed watching the ducks swimming in the lake and taking photos of the wildlife. 

Residents also stopped off for a delicious lunch in the park’s cafĂ©, as they enjoyed a delicious meal and a hot drink. 

The day was a great success, as Maureen commented: “They were the best sandwiches I’ve tried!”
